AX-2026-043312
Retests after a low first result tend to come back higher, and most of that is regression to the mean rather than a different vial. Worth remembering before treating a confirmatory retest as a refutation.
AX-2026-041915
A retest after an unexpected first result tends to come back nearer the middle. If a third result exists on SNP-2602-U4281 it should be weighted accordingly rather than treated as the tiebreaker.
AX-2025-019825
A retest after an out-of-specification first result tends to come back nearer the middle. That is statistics rather than vindication and it works the same way in both directions.
